At the Japan Cup Maxim Van Gils hits his competitor Georgios Bouglas on the helmet.

The drivers have actually already crossed the finish line of the Japan Cup Criterium, so there’s more action to come. But not in the way the organizers would like.

While coasting, Belgian cyclist Maxim Van Gils (23) of the Lotto-Dstny team hits his hand with full force against the helmet of his Greek competitor Georgios Bouglas (32, Matrix Powertag). Bouglas’ head moves forward for a moment, but fortunately the professional cyclist manages to avoid a fall.

Van Gils apologizes after the action

According to Belgian cycling journalist Benji Naesen, the blow was an act of retaliation because Bouglas had almost caused a crash in the previous race in which Van Gils was involved. But frustration about the worse ranking after the stage probably also played a role. The Belgian finished the race three places behind the Greek.
